All new and existing patients are provided with a named accountable GP to oversee their care.

For patients aged 75 and over, the named accountable GP is responsible for:

  • working with health and social care professionals to deliver a care package that meets the needs of the patient
  • ensuring that these patients have access to a health check

Patients can still request to see any GP in the surgery. The reception team will try to accommodate your preference.

If you have a preference or want to know who your named GP is, you can contact the Practice for more information.
